'Whole thing is a hoax': Donald Trump, JD Vance dismiss report on Epstein dinner meeting; calls it 'fake news'
Posted
President Trump vehemently dismissed media reports of Vice President Vance organizing a dinner with senior officials to discuss the Jeffrey Epstein investigation, labeling the allegations a "hoax" and a Democratic diversion tactic. Vance also refuted the report as "fake news," denying any such meeting took place.
